ABOUT BLACK LOVE
BLACK LOVE, Inc. is the premier partner for celebrating 360 degrees of Black Love. Across television, digital, social media, and experiential, the brand speaks authentically to the Black Community. Our mission is to inspire healthy conversations on relatable topics at every stage of life. With over 70M+ monthly combined social media & digital impressions, highly-engaging live activations, and a growing portfolio of original digital content, we are uniquely positioned to amplify the meaning of Black Love for today’s Millennial Audience. The roots of Black Love, Inc. began with the eponymous docuseries BLACK LOVE, which launched on OWN as the network’s most-viewed unscripted series debut of all time.Â
THE ROLE
We are looking for a talented Podcast Production Intern to join the Black Love team. This is an incredible opportunity to learn more about a career in podcast/audio production and an opportunity to develop and create new content for the recently launched Black Love Podcast Network.
WHAT YOU’LL DOÂ
- Work with Podcast Producer on editing and producing podcasts
- Work with Podcast Producer on recording podcasts
- Building on audio production skills specifically in Adobe Audition
- Collaborate with talent and producer on content for podcasts
- Provides cuts of audio for podcasts for multi-platform usage
- Providing research assistance
- Performing a range of administrative tasks involved in the daily running of the show
- Taking part in regularly-scheduled virtual editorial meetings
